Hitachi Power Tools has launched the CB18DBL 18V Band Saw, featuring a brushless motor for greater power on-site and quicker cutting time than ever before.

The powerful CB18DBL 18V Band Saw has been designed for ease of use and operator safety. The LED work light illuminates the blade edge or work material for use in dark areas, and the guide plate is adjustable from 20mm to 45mm to match the work material width.

The 3.6kg of weight is evenly distributed with the battery and motor placed on opposite sides of the tool and the handle positioned near the centre of gravity, reducing user fatigue and increasing control. The band saw also has a soft grip handle, a remaining battery indicator, an ambidextrous safety switch lock and large saw wheels for improved blade life and quick and easy blade replacement. The soft start motor also increases control and safety by reducing kickback when starting the motor, allowing for greater control.

The CB18DBL 18V Band Saw is available as a ‘body only’ tool and can be powered by all of Hitachi slide batteries from 1.5Ah to 6.0Ah.
